This Regulation B – Special Purpose Credit Programs online training course explores Regulation B, which includes provisions for Special Purpose Credit Programs (SPCPs) that help those applicants that may not meet the eligibility criteria or who may be subject to higher rates. Generally, these programs target an economically disadvantaged class of individuals and are authorized by federal or state law. These programs provide credit to those who may not otherwise be able to get credit. This course covers Special Purpose Credit Programs.
